The price of one kilogram of wheat flour has been increased with effect from midnight Friday (26), official sources said.
Both the two major milling companies Prima and Serendib have raised the prices of wheat flour.
The Price of one kilo Prima flour will be increased by Rs. 6 and one kilo Serendib flour by Rs.4. The two companies increased the prices last in April by Rs. 8.50. Both milling companies Prima and Serendib have requested a price hike due to losses incurred in the importing of wheat flour following the depreciation of the rupee and increase in transport costs. -->
